#7c2c22 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7c2c22 is composed of 48.6% red, 17.3%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.5% magenta, 72.6%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 6.7 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 31%. #7c2c22 color hex could be obtained by blending #f85844 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

#7c2c22 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7c2c22 has RGB values of R:124, G:44,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.73,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8137762.

Hex triplet 7c2c22 #7c2c22
RGB Decimal 124, 44, 34 rgb(124,44,34)
RGB Percent 48.6, 17.3, 13.3 rgb(48.6%,17.3%,13.3%)
CMYK 0, 65, 73, 51
HSL 6.7°, 57, 31 hsl(6.7,57%,31%)
HSV (or HSB) 6.7°, 72.6, 48.6
Web Safe 663333 #663333
CIE-LAB 29.919, 34.131, 24.613
XYZ 9.502, 6.203, 2.21
xyY 0.53, 0.346, 6.203
CIE-LCH 29.919, 42.08, 35.796
CIE-LUV 29.919, 58.455, 16.726
Hunter-Lab 24.906, 24.516, 12.172
Binary 01111100, 00101100, 00100010

Shades and Tints of #7c2c22

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7c2c22

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#514d4d is the less saturated color, while #9a1404 is the most saturated one.
